Powder coatings market projects the industry to grow to $21.4 billion by 2025
Research and Markets has released a new study of the powder coatings market that projects the industry to grow from $15.7 billion in 2020 to $21.4 billion by 2025. The report expects a compound annual growth rate of 6.3% between 2020 and 2025. The APAC region is the largest consumer of powder coatings due to investments in the automotive, appliances, architectural and furniture industries in the region. High energy consumption during application is projected to restrain the market growth during the forecast period. The report predicts that the automotive segment will be the largest consumer of powder coatings during the forecast period.
Automotive was the fastest-growing industry in 2018. Increasing consumer preference is a key factor driving the global automotive powder coatings market. The powder coatings market in the automotive segment is anticipated to witness healthy growth owing to increased competition among players, growing demand for vehicles, supportive government policies, development of transportation infrastructure, and rapid economic growth. Powder coatings are used on oil and fuel filters, battery trays, brake pads, shock absorbers, engine-block casings, suspension components, and radiators. Powder coatings are also applied to wheels, grills, bumpers, door handles, roof racks, trailer hitches, and exterior and interior trim.
According to the report, thermoset resin was the fastest growing segment in 2018. These powder coatings are mostly derived from different resins: epoxies, polyesters, acrylics and polyurethanes. They require a lower curing temperature when compared to thermoplastic resins. The most significant development in thermoset powder coatings is the capacity to engineer resin types with different properties used in different applications. Polyesters and acrylics find major use in the automotive and appliance industries despite the more traditional use of epoxy resin powder coatings. Most of thermoset powder coats provide a high level of corrosion, impact and temperature resistance.
The APAC region is projected to be the fastest growing market, in terms of both volume and value, during the forecast period. The region will witness a significant rise owing to growth in the electronics and automotive industries in China, Thailand, India, South Korea and Taiwan. Increasing demand for consumer goods, including washing machines and refrigerators, in India, China, Vietnam, the Philippines and Thailand is expected to boost demand for powder coatings.
In the report, the powder coatings market has been segmented on the basis of resin type (thermoset and thermoplastic), coating method (electrostatic spray and fluidized bed), end-use industry (appliances, automotive, general industrial, architectural and furniture) and region (North America, Europe, APAC, Middle East, Africa, and South America). The end-use industry and type segments are further analyzed for each country in the respective regions.
